Please cascade the following to your branch managers with care. Effective next quarter, we will stop accepting new orders for the Parlane appliance series. Existing stock may be sold through, but no replenishment will be issued after the cut-off. Warranty service continues for the full contractual period; spares will route through the Hartveil depot. Branch managers should prepare customer scripts using the attached guidance and avoid speculation about successor products. The confidential summary of the related business plans appears below.

internal memo for kadug-tawep: The northern region missed its Wenvan quota by 27.3 percent last quarter. Soroxox Holdings plans to lower the Aldix list price by 8.2 percent in November. The steering committee signed off on a budget of $264.1 million for Project Briix. The renewal with Quenethax Freight closes at $65.6 million a year, 21.0 percent below the last contract.

### Changed defaults — v3.2

Heads up, new folks: the circuit breaker guarding the Tollway upstream API now trips after fewer consecutive failures and recovers more cautiously. We kept burning retry budget during Tollway's slow mornings, so the old defaults were too forgiving. If your service overrides these, check yours still makes sense. The new defaults are listed below.

deployment values, yaguf-tafop:
ULAAEL_HOST=ulaael.lumicsys.internal
ULAAEL_PORT=7000

## SQL Linting

All SQL files at Bramblegate must pass `sqlcheck` before merge. Rules enforce uppercase keywords, explicit column lists (no `SELECT *`), and snake_case identifiers. The linter validates schema references against a live shadow database, so it needs network access during CI and local runs. Before your first run, configure the linter's schema probe with the connection string below.

primary connection of fajog-bageg = clickhouse://tamion_svc:0nS8bDSETpHjj2@db-cbc5.nelvrocorp.example:5432/nordor